Why Durable Farm Workwear Matters
Farm work is demanding. It involves long hours, unpredictable weather, and physical labor that tests both body and gear. Durable farm workwear is designed to withstand these conditions. It protects us from scrapes, cuts, and the elements, while also offering comfort and flexibility.
When we invest in quality workwear, we reduce the risk of injury and increase our efficiency. Imagine wearing pants that don’t tear when you kneel or jackets that keep you warm without overheating. These small details add up to a better day on the farm.
Key features to look for in durable farm workwear include:
Heavy-duty fabrics: Look for materials like canvas, denim, or ripstop nylon that resist wear and tear.
Reinforced stitching: Double or triple stitching in high-stress areas extends the life of your clothing.
Water and stain resistance: These features help keep you dry and clean during muddy or wet conditions.
Comfort and fit: Adjustable waistbands, breathable fabrics, and ergonomic designs make a big difference.
Pockets and tool loops: Practical storage options keep your tools handy and your hands free.
By focusing on these features, we ensure our workwear supports us through every task, no matter how tough.

How to Choose Durable Farm Workwear That Fits Your Needs
Choosing the right farm workwear is a personal journey. Our work style, climate, and specific tasks all influence what gear will serve us best. Here’s a step-by-step approach to help us make smart choices:
Assess Your Work Environment
Are you working in muddy fields, dry pastures, or cold barns? Knowing your environment helps you pick fabrics and features that match the conditions.
Prioritize Safety and Protection
Look for clothing with protective elements like knee pads, flame resistance, or high-visibility colors if you work near machinery.
Consider Layering Options
Weather can change quickly. Layering allows you to adapt without sacrificing comfort or mobility.
Test for Comfort
Try on different brands and styles. Move around, squat, and lift to see how the clothing performs in action.

Caring for Your Durable Farm Workwear
Once you’ve invested in quality farm workwear, proper care is essential to extend its life. Here are some practical tips:
Follow Washing Instructions: Use cold water and mild detergents to preserve fabric integrity.
Avoid Fabric Softeners: They can reduce water resistance and breathability.
Repair Early: Patch small tears or reinforce worn areas before they become bigger problems.
Store Properly: Hang jackets and pants to avoid creases and fabric stress.
Rotate Your Gear: Having multiple sets of workwear helps reduce wear on any single item.
Taking care of your gear not only saves money but also ensures you’re always ready for the next day’s work.
